The State Duma adopted a law on credit holidays for mobilized citizens


Deputies of the State Duma in the second and third readings adopted law, according to which a borrower called up for military service on mobilization will be able to qualify for credit holidays on consumer and mortgage loans for the duration of service. Credit holidays are provided for those mobilized within the framework of partial mobilization, as well as contractors and volunteers.

As part of a credit holiday, it will be possible to completely suspend the fulfillment of obligations or reduce the amount of payments during the grace period. The term of the loan holiday is determined by the borrower. However, it should not exceed the period of military service of the mobilized (or the period of participation in a military operation for the troops of the National Guard) plus 30 days. The deadline for the start of the grace period is September 21, 2022.

Credit holidays apply to family members of military personnel. An application can be submitted to the creditor no later than December 31, 2023. In the event of the death or disability of the first group of the group, the loan obligations are terminated for the serviceman and his family.

The bill on credit holidays was submitted to the State Duma two days after the announcement of partial mobilization. Initially, it was assumed that it would apply only to conscripts and contract soldiers. As a result of the discussion after the adoption of the bill in the first reading of its distributed and for volunteers.

In addition, today the bailiffs temporarily suspended cases of debt collection from citizens who fell under partial mobilization. An application for suspension of debt collection can be submit right at the military office.
